Switzerland Batik Art & Craft: The Traditional Textile Art in the Heart of Europe

Traditional batik cloth art has a long history and holds great cultural value worldwide. Batik is a fabric wax-resist dyeing tradition of Java, Indonesia. However, batik vivid textile art has become more popular in Switzerland in recent years. The Introduction and Adoption of Batik in Switzerland

In the first decade of the 20th century, batik art was first introduced to Switzerland. The Batik customs of Indonesia, India, and other Southeast Asian nations were a major source of inspiration for the early Swiss batik painters. After a modest initial uptake, it took several decades for batik clothing to become widely accepted in Switzerland.

The advent of hippie culture in the 1960s and 1970s significantly impacted the acceptance of batik in Switzerland. Hippies' attraction to the vivid and colorful Batik fabrics and apparel sparked a resurgence in interest in the medium.

Swiss Batik Techniques

Materials Used in Swiss Batik

Switzerland Batik fabric is traditionally made using a wax-resist dyeing technique. To do this, apply wax to the fabric's intended dye-not portions before dipping it in dye. The waxed areas' resistance to the dye produces intricate batik motifs and designs.

Various materials, including cotton, silk, and other premium fabrics, are used in Swiss Batik. Unlike other types of batik, Swiss batik frequently uses embroidery threads created in Switzerland, which are renowned for their durability and vivid colors. The greatest quality is guaranteed by the careful selection of these components.
